The Re-Entry Committee of Philly Theatre is pleased to announce the return of the Greater Philadelphia Annual Auditions after a two-year hiatus. The GPAAs return this June with the College Audition Day, open to recent or upcoming college graduates from theatre arts programs in Greater Philadelphia. AUDITION FAQ: 

Who is eligible to audition for the college day on June 27th?

If you graduated in 2020, 2021, or 2022, and can provide proof of residence in the Greater Philadelphia region (35 mile radius of Philadelphia’s City Hall), you are eligible to submit for a timeslot. You do not need to have attended a local college program in order to apply, but we are asking for current local residency for the purposes of these auditions.

I cannot attend on June 27th. Am I able to submit a virtual audition?

Yes.  We are accepting virtual recorded auditions from those who register, meet the eligibility criteria and either cannot, or are not selected to, attend in-person. The same residency requirements will apply.

What do I need to prepare for the audition?

Please prepare 3 minutes of material. This is open-ended so that registrants can showcase work of your choosing. Traditional song and monologue are completely acceptable. If you plan to sing, please bring sheet music, properly marked, for your accompanist.

What do I need to bring with me to the in-person audition if selected?

All registrants will need to send a digital headshot and resume, plus proof of college graduation in the eligible years, in advance of the audition. You do not need to arrive with hard copies of your headshots and resumes as producers will have access to the digital files that you send prior to your audition. Please bring proof of vaccination and a photo ID with you when you arrive onsite.

What is the masking policy during the audition?

As per PTC’s Covid Policy, anyone onsite for any duration of time must be properly wearing a mask that covers the nose and mouth. Once onstage for your audition, you may remove your mask and replace it once complete.

PTC’s Covid Policy: 

Anyone on-site at the Theatre for any duration of time must be fully vaccinated on their COVID-19 vaccination series, as defined by the CDC, and be able to submit proof to PTC.  

If a patron or artist has a medical or religious exemption or is not eligible to receive the vaccine (including those too young to be eligible), they must provide proof of a negative COVID-19 PCR test taken by a medical professional within 48 hours of the performance (audition) start time. At home test results will not be accepted. 

Anyone on-site at the Theatre for any duration of time must be properly wearing a mask that covers the nose and mouth. Masks will be provided if needed. Anyone not wearing  a mask will be asked to wear one, and PTC reserves the right to escort anyone out to refuses to comply. Once you are on the stage, you do not have to wear a mask.
